  • I have an iPhone 4s that is still covered under the AppleCare Protection Plan. I have a pretty significant crack across the screen and wanted to know if I have to pay any additional fees to replace the screen or replace the entire phone.

    I have an iPhone 4s that is still covered under the AppleCare Protection Plan. I have a pretty significant crack across the screen and wanted to know if I have to pay any additional fees to replace the screen or replace the entire phone.
    I was hesitant to purchase this protection plan at first about $70, but the customer service agent reassured me that there were no deductables and thats why I bought into it. But now that I look around on the support site, I see that it says that there are up to two incidents covered for a service fee of $49. Did I really get duped?

    If the issue is a manufacturing defect, there is no cost to have the device replaced.
    If the issue is a result of user damage (like a cracked screen) and you have AppleCare+ Apple will replace the device for the minimal fee of $49.  They will do this up to two times during the timeframe of the protection plan.
    If the issue is the result of user damage and you do not have AppleCare+ then the Out of Warranty replacement cost is $199 for the 4S.
    No, you were not duped, you were simply not completely informed.  Whether that was a result of them not sharing all the information or you only hearing what you wanted, no one here knows.

  • Does anyone know the difference between the Applecare Warranty for the Macbook Pro and the Applecare Protection Plan Auto Enroll 607-8192-B APP FOR MacBook

    Does anyone know the difference between the Applecare Warranty for the Macbook Pro and the Applecare Protection Plan Auto Enroll 607-8192-B APP FOR MacBook

    AFAIK, the difference is that the auto-enroll occurs automatically when you purchase the device and you will have to disburse the cost right there and then. Whereas the other comes in a box, can be purchased separately later and you must manually enroll your device into the system to activate the additional protection. This must occur before the base one year warranty is over.
    So, if you don't want to pay up at the moment you buy the computer, you can wait up to say 11 months and buy the AppleCare warranty extension later. Just be sure to complete the enrollment BEFORE the base warranty is over, else Apple will not honor the extension (all in the fine print). This applies to all devices that offer an AppleCare option: notebooks, desktops, iStuff, etc.

  • If I buy AppleCare Protection Plan in Japan or Canada,can I use it in China?

    I want my sister to buy a mac with AppleCare Protection Plan for me in Canada.And I'm living in China.Can I use AppleCare Protection Plan in China?Thanks!

    Welcome to the Apple Support Communities
    See > http://www.apple.com/support/products/faqs.html AppleCare for Macs and iPods provide global repair coverage, so you can get the Mac repaired at any Apple Retail Store of the country you want, so you can purchase AppleCare in Canada and get the computer repaired in China without any problem
